Financing activities are an essential part of a company's financial operations. These activities involve the flow of funds between the organization and its owners, creditors, or investors to achieve long-term growth and monetary objectives. They have a significant impact on the debt and equity present on the accounting report.
Financing activities can be defined as transactions that involve obtaining or repaying funds to support a company's operations, expansion, or investment activities. These activities typically include issuing and repurchasing stock, borrowing and repaying loans, and distributing dividends.
In the statement of cash flows, financing activities refer to the section that shows the net flows of cash used to fund the company. This section provides valuable insights into how the company raises and uses capital.
